I worked in HP about 15 years ago and it was our groups job to separate and test the wafers as they arrived into the company...it was a bit mundane really. I lasted 6 weeks, i think. I couldn't handle the clean room environment back then.
I still work in cleanrooms but not at the electronics industry.....i think human skin flakes were the most common complaint or cause of contamination.
